
MAYVILLE – Twenty-three COVID-19 related deaths of residents living in long-term care facilities were reported in Chautauqua County on Friday, the highest single day fatality report thus far.
County health leaders in a statement say the residents died over the last few weeks in long term care facilities.
“COVID-19 cases in long term care facilities are monitored and managed by the New York State Department of Health,” said officials. “Deaths in long term care facilities and hospitals must be reported to the state, not to the County Health Department.”
The county health department was able to identify the deaths from their own independent research. Officials say the state does not notify local health officials of deaths and the health department only reports deaths when they are able to confirm them with a death certificate, from reading obituaries or hearing from family members directly.
Since the pandemic began in March, 75 deaths have been reported in Chautauqua County.
In addition to the new death, the county health department’s COVID-19 Dashboard reported 80 new cases of the virus with 475 now active.
There remain 43 people hospitalized in the county.
The seven-day average percent positivity rate decreased slightly to 9.2 percent.
The number of total cases topped 6,000, with 6,018 reported to date. Of those, 5,468 people have recovered from the illness.
